About Assisted LivingAssisted living facilities offer housing and care for active seniors who may need support with activities of daily living, like bathing, dressing, and medication management.Complete guide to assisted livingBest of 2024 Assisted Living Winners
About Memory CareMemory care facilities provide housing, care, and therapies for seniors who have Alzheimer’s disease or other forms of dementia in an environment designed to reduce confusion and prevent wandering. Complete guide to memory careBest of 2024 Memory Care Winners
About Independent LivingIndependent living facilities offer convenient, hassle-free living in a social environment for seniors who are active, healthy, and able to live on their own.Complete guide to independent livingBest of 2024 Independent Living Winners
About Senior LivingSenior living is a term used to describe various housing and care options for older adults from maintenance-free, 55+ facilities for active seniors, to secure, fully staffed facilities for seniors with Alzheimer's or dementia. About Nursing HomesNursing homes provide short-and long-term care for seniors who have physical or mental health conditions that require 24-hour nursing and personal care.Complete guide to Nursing Homes
About Senior ApartmentsSenior apartments offer accessible, no-frills living for seniors who are generally active, healthy, and able to live on their own.Complete guide to Senior Apartments
About Care HomesResidential care homes are shared neighborhood homes for seniors who need a live-in caregiver to assist with activities of daily living, like dressing and bathing.Complete guide to care homes
Veteran ResourcesVA benefits for long-term care, such as Aid and Attendance benefits, can help eligible veterans and their surviving spouses pay for senior care.Guide to VA benefits for long-term care

Very nice
For a nursing home. I give it 4- 1/2-5 stars. My nephew has been to different places and Aristocare is very nice so far. Yes the food isn’t that great, but what facility has the best food. I recommend bringing food here and there when you visit your loved one. They can eat what they like at aristacare and you can supplement to help out. The staff has been very nice from what I’ve witnessed as well as therapy and doctors so far. Yes they do get overwhelmed sometimes, because patients all need something at once occasionally. If a call bell is broke you have to be persistent about getting a new one. I think they just forget sometimes and mean no harm. But so far everything has been fairly nice for my nephew and unless you’ve been around the block with nursing homes. You wouldn’t know how nice this place truly is compared to most places I’ve visited. I’ve witnesses staff down right yell at my nephew at other places right in front of me, but I haven’t experienced that here yet and if I do I’ll be sure to immediately correct the issue. All and all I would recommend Aristacare and I also recommend visiting your loved one often, because it helps everyone. Remember the patient has an overall place in their care as well. If they’re are refusing and being difficult it’s hard for the staff to do their job. So always find out both sides of the story from patient and staff before making a complaint. I consider my loved ones room very clean and the bathroom in his room. Staff has been there to turn and clean my nephew as needed. He also gets his medicine on time which has not happened in other places. I hope his care continues to be this nice, because it’s hard to find a nursing home like this. Especially close to home for me where I can often visit him. Remember you can walk in Aristocare anytime 24/7 so you can see for yourself what’s going on.

THIS PLACE SHOULD BE SHUT DOWN!
From the moment my grandmother was transferred to this place, all hell broke lose. Being an RN myself, I'm well aware of what proper care should look like. From the uncleanliness of staff that includes CNAS, LPNs to the lack of basic nursing care knowledge. My grandmother has a history of heart failure, asthma, chronic kidney disease, type 2 diabetes and the list goes on. No one bothered to look at her chart to see that she is on a RENAL diet. They brought her ham w/ mac and cheese! The LPNs didn't know how to set up her breathing treatment not to mention the filthy condition the nebulizer was in! Call bells not being answered for 20 mins while someone could be dead on the floor at that point! Hands not being washed upon entering and exiting rooms...And this place was approved by HORIZON insurance. DISGRACEFUL!
